Three choices the Steelers must decide between:

Sign a street FA receiving RB
trade for a good receiving RB
draft one of the maybe 2 or 3 receiving RBs and start a rookie as your RB in 2min offense.

They cannot go into an legit NFL season with Warren and Johnson getting meaningful targets beyond screens and dumpoffs, and they can't have a modern NFL offense without meaningful targets to RBs running routes.

After day 1 of FA the team needs are:

LG
NT
Safety
3rd WR
3rd OT
Depth CB
Maybe depth RB

Assuming QB is off the table until next year that leaves 7 top 135 picks for 7 needs plus whoever else they can get in free agency. I think that opens the possibility to package picks and trade up.
